Lawrence Wesley "Wes" Wright
Obituary
Sedgwick - Lawrence Wesley "Wes"
Wright, 86, died Wednesday, April 8, 2015, at Asbury Park, Newton.
He was born October 28, 1928, at
Woodward, OK, to Harry A. and Mary M. (Milne) Wright.
He earned his BA from Wichita State and
taught science and social studies in Sedgwick schools for 28 years.
He served in the U.S. Air Force during
the Korean War.
He was a member of Plymouth
Congregational Church, Sedgwick.
On November 23, 1955, he married
Dorothy Lee Hudson at Wichita. She preceded him in death December 4,
2002.
Survivors include sisters: Harriett
Dolezalek, Broomfield, CO; and Mary Ann (Lee) Crawford, Flower Mound,
TX.
He was also preceded in death by a
brother, Thomas Wright.
